6’4 ‘28 Grayson Riebe (CC Elite) does so many little things for this group. Tough, physical, and plays bigger than his size. Simply knows how to outwork opponents to secure rebounds and make plays defensively. Capable finisher and shooter #PhenomChallenge
The combination of playmaking and three-point shooting makes 5’11 ‘28 Brandon Barbier (CC Elite) a real problem for opponents. Comfortable running the team or operating as a spot-up threat. Smart, unselfish, and looks to make the right play. Scrappy defender #PhenomChallenge
CC Elite is such a joy to watch. Incredibly smart, unselfish group that displays uncommon patience and crisp ball movement. They run a diverse array of sets to consistently generate quality looks on the half court. Terrific passing and shooting across the board #PhenomChallenge
Impressed by how 6’1 ‘28 Tre Jefferson (CC Elite) has continued to evolve as a two-way floor general. Showing the ability to touch the paint, make intelligent reads, score with efficiency & reliably defend the point of attack. Coach on the floor. Leads by example #PhenomChallenge
Intrigued by the steady development of 6’6 ‘28 Ethan Ofori (CC Elite). Possesses a quality frame with length, strength & mobility. Plays with great energy to make his presence felt as a defender and rebounder. Displaying touch, vision, and floor-spacing ability #PhenomChallenge
6’1 ‘28 Neo Davis (CC Elite) is a major asset to this group. Provides such a steady, fundamental, well-rounded identity. Terrific shooter. Showing the ability to hit jumpers and create for himself and others at a strong rate. Comfortable with or without the ball #PhenomChallenge
6’8 ‘28 Max Werdann (CC Elite) has shown considerable improvement over the last year. Displaying mobility, toughness, and a high motor. Excels within his role and doesn’t need touches to impact a game. Works hard to secure rebounds and make hustle plays #PhenomChallenge
